Courthouse Evacuation Due to Possible Threat

S President St & Tombigbee St

Published · Updated

Summary

  • Authorities evacuated the Hinds County Circuit Courthouse and Clerk’s Office in Jackson, Mississippi, due to a potential hazardous device threat. Law enforcement agencies are on the scene to assist with the ongoing investigation.
